Keith is getting some quality help today! The boys and girls golf teams, along with Dick Morse, Phil Buschmann, Larry Stevens and Chad Weber have been helping plug and sand the greens. The greens get punched and sanded. The sand is then worked into each aeration hole to improve air and water flow, giving the roots a better chance to drink and breathe. Thank you all for your help!!!
